5.0 out of 5 stars Terrific Video for teaching young children and toddlers, July 27, 2003
By A Customer
Our son loved the Bee Smart Baby Action Words 2 video. It picks up where Action Words 1 leaves off and teaches a number of verbs to wonderful classical music--very easy for adults to listen to and very easy for little toddlers to learn from. Our developmentally delayed four year old learned so much from this videotape. Children act out each of the action words as the words flash on the screen. I liked this as much as the basic vocabulary series Bee Smart has. Action Words are important: teachng verbs helps young children learn what it is that they are doing.

4.0 out of 5 stars Worked well for us, September 18, 2004
By 
Joan "joan2742" (Edgewater, MD, United States) - See all my reviews
(REAL NAME)   
Both my son and my daughter simply love the whole "Baby Bumblebee" series. What's more important, the series seems effective in helping my older boy (three years) with his vocabulary, which is a big deal since his langauge is delayed. Another plus is that the all-classical music is easy on adult ears and nerves.

But to be realistic, the production values are inexpensive and it shows. It's very academic and adults can expect to find it boring. That having been said, I wouldn't assume that this has anything to do with how children will respond. Many may like the plain style, since it makes the show quite easy to follow. It also means the series can be trusted not to confuse or upset tiny children with fast-moving fantasy material, which might happen with videos geared towards the three-and-up crowd.

From where I'm standing, this series is best for language delayed children or maybe those who are just on the cusp of talking and can use some new words. If this describes your child, I think it's worth the investment to try one video in the series, and then to buy more if it works well for you.

5.0 out of 5 stars The Best of the Best Baby Reading Program Vedios!, September 3, 2005
By 
Lily Liu (Maryland, USA) - See all my reviews
This review is from: Action Words! 2 (DVD)
The bumble bee "Action Words 1-3" videos are excellent. They helped my 18-mon son to speak and read greatly. Every word is so well illustrated in the vedio! The best part of them: My son loves these videos so madly and therefoer learned words from them so quickly!!! There are about 23 words in each vedio.

And the "Vocabulary Builder 1-5" are also excellent. Especially the "Vocabulary builder 1-3" have 5 multilanguage that you can choose: English, French, Spanish, German, and Japanese. That is 5-in-1 that can save you lots of money. They also have other extra benefits features such as "sign language" and "Question & answer"!

The "Motorized Madness" is also good, it has 10 machines such as "airplane, bulldozer, dump truck, backhoe loader, helicopter, bucket truck, boat, motlecycle, fire truck, and bus." It also explains each part of the machine, like the wings, propellers, engine, cab...

The baby bumble bee surely produce the best of the best infant and kids reading program vedios in the market--as good as Dr. Titzer's "Your baby can read 1-5" DVDs and Dr. Glenn Dorman's "How to teach your baby to read" book.

I love baby bumble bee's "Opposites", "Motorize", "Actions words 1-3" and "vocabulary builders 1-5" the most. Highly recommended!
